Why Traditional Outdoor Furniture Rots
Before diving into solutions, let’s quickly understand why certain outdoor furniture rots. The main culprit is organic material, especially untreated or poorly treated wood. 1. Teak Wood – Nature’s Waterproof Timber
Teak is one of the best woods for outdoor furniture. It’s rich in natural oils and rubbery resins, making it highly resistant to water, pests, and decay. Unlike other woods, teak can be left in the rain and still maintain its strength and durability for decades.
Pros:
-
Naturally weather-resistant
-
Long-lasting (up to 50 years)
-
Beautiful aging (develops a silver-grey patina)
Cons:
-
Higher price point
-
Requires occasional oiling to maintain golden color

2. Synthetic Resin Wicker (HDPE)
Modern wicker furniture made from high-density polyethylene (HDPE) is stylish, affordable, and nearly indestructible. Unlike natural wicker, HDPE does not absorb water, won’t fade under UV exposure, and resists mildew.
Pros:
-
Lightweight yet sturdy
-
Waterproof and UV-resistant
-
Requires minimal maintenance
Cons:
-
May look less “authentic” than natural wicker

3. Powder-Coated Aluminum
Aluminum is one of the most reliable materials for outdoor furniture in rainy climates. When powder-coated, aluminum becomes rustproof and resists corrosion. It’s also lightweight and easy to move.
Pros:
-
Won’t rust or rot
-
Lightweight and sleek
-
Easy to clean
Cons:
-
May dent if mishandled
-
Can heat up in direct sunlight

4. Plastic and Polywood (Recycled Plastic Lumber)
Furniture made from polywood or recycled plastic mimics the look of painted wood without the rot, mold, or splinters. These materials are impervious to rain and offer a sustainable, eco-friendly alternative.
Pros:
-
100% waterproof
-
Sustainable and recyclable
-
Comes in many colors and styles
Cons:
-
Slightly less luxurious than natural wood
-
Can be heavier than other options

5. Stainless Steel
For a more industrial or modern aesthetic, marine-grade stainless steel is highly durable and rust-resistant, especially when exposed to moisture.
Pros:
-
Extremely durable
-
Sleek, modern appearance
-
Resistant to rust and corrosion
Cons:
-
Higher cost
-
May require polishing to prevent water spots
Waterproof Cushions and Fabrics Matter Too
Even if your furniture frame is rain-resistant, cushions and fabric materials need special attention. Look for:
-
Solution-dyed acrylic fabrics (like Sunbrella)
-
Polyester with waterproof backing
-
Quick-dry foam inserts
These materials dry quickly and resist fading, mildew, and water absorption.

Maintenance Tips for Rain-Resistant Furniture
Even rain-safe furniture needs occasional care. Follow these Shopic Dot-approved tips to prolong the life of your pieces:
-
Wipe Down Surfaces – After a heavy rain, wipe furniture to remove standing water and prevent water spots.
-
Use Furniture Covers – While not necessary, covers offer extra protection during storms or long periods of non-use.
-
Store Cushions Indoors – When not in use, store cushions in a dry place to prevent mold and mildew.
-
Clean Regularly – Hose off dirt and debris and use a mild soap for deeper cleans.
-
Apply Sealants or Oils – For teak or wood-based furniture, re-oiling once or twice a year maintains its look and water resistance.
